Last Sunday we lit the first candle on our Advent  Crown, the candle of hope.  Today is the second Sunday of Advent, and we light the candle of peace that recalls the peace we have in Christ.
The prophet Isaiah called the  Messiah, “the Prince of Peace.”  Through John the Baptist and the prophets before him, God asks us to prepare our hearts, minds and souls to receive the “Prince of Peace.” Our hope is in God, and in his son Jesus Christ and he himself is our peace. 
We light this candle to recall the peace we have in Christ, to remember that he himself is our peace and he brings peace to all who put their faith and trust in him.

The second candle is then lit by one of the children.

For to us a child is born, to us a son is given, and the government will be on his shoulders. And he will be called Wonderful Counsellor, Mighty God, Everlasting Father, Prince of Peace. … Jesus said, “Peace I leave with you; my peace I give you. Let not your hearts be troubled neither be afraid. 
 
We pray:
Loving God, we thank you for the peace you give us in and through Jesus Christ. 
Help us prepare our hearts to receive Him. 
Bless our praise and our prayers and our life and work as a church and enable us to live in peace. 
Through Jesus Christ our Lord who taught us when we pray to say … The Lord’s Prayer
